William Archie Tanner, II was born on Tuesday, February 27, 1962 at South Hoover Hospital to the parents of the Late William Archie Tanner, Sr., and Mary Alice Tanner. William was the first grandson of the Late Eddie and Mattie Hammond who spoiled him to pieces. He accepted Christ and was baptized at an early age.

Growing up, he attended 66th Street Elementary School in Los Angeles, in which his current pas-tor, Supt. Robert Cole was his third grade teacher. He also attended Mary McLeod Bethune Junior High School and later graduated from John C. Fremont High School in 1981. In 1986, William attained his Bachelor’s Degree in Computer Science with a minor in Business Education from Cal-ifornia State University, Dominguez Hills in Carson, California.

William loved his family and friends, he loved to exercise, and loved to eat comfort food. He was an avid basketball and tennis player who was a diehard Lakers, Dr. J, Muhammad Ali and Serena Williams fan. He was a selfless person who had a BIG heart for people with an amazing “rain man” memory.

William began his professional career at McDonnell Douglas as an electrician. Later, he joined the Nissan Motor Acceptance Corporation in Torrance, California. William also worked for the State Unemployment Department at various locations. He continued his professional career as a Li-censed Program Analyst for the State of California for 19 ½ years. William always thought of his supervisor, Benita Yates and his co-workers as family.

William started his spiritual journey with Tabernacle Church of God In Christ followed by Unity Baptist Church and later Crusader’s Temple Church of God in Christ (Pastor, Supt. Robert Cole), in which he remained faithful until his death. William was a devoted servant who loved God, his Pastors/Elders and his church families. In regards to volunteer work, William served at the YMCA, worked as a Summer School Youth Counselor, was a Board Member for “His Sheltering Arms” for Substance Abused Women and Children in addition to being a member of the Christian Education Department at Crusader’s Temple COGIC.

On December 11, 2014, the Lord decided to call His valiant soldier home. William leaves fond memories that will be cherished by his Loving Mother, Mary A. Tanner, his father William A. Tanner, Sr., who preceded him in death, his Aunt Dorothy J. Belton, his Uncle Lewis Belton who preceded him in death. His Cousins, Eddie Hammond (Angie), Nellie Hammond, best friend Sher-rod Belton, Sonya Belton, Sybil Belton-Braggs (Fred), his best friends Angelo Dale Robinson and Christopher Plummer, his wonderful Great-Aunties, Lula Saffold-Morgan and Alfreda Campbell, along with a host of numerous loving cousins, co-workers, classmates (Pathfinder for Life aka P4L), Facebook/email supporters, church family and friends.
